17 | class EqualDistanceRelation from AIS inherits Relation from AIS |
18 | |
19 | ---Purpose: A framework to display equivalent distances between |
20 | -- shapes and a given plane. |
21 | -- The distance is the length of a projection from the |
22 | -- shape to the plane. |
23 | -- These distances are used to compare shapes by this vector alone. |
24 | |
